Here are the top news headlines for Friday, April 4, 2025, spanning global affairs, sports, entertainment, business, and finance:
Global News
-
Global Markets Plunge as China Retaliates Against U.S. Tariffs: Following President Trump's announcement of sweeping tariffs, China imposed a 34% tariff on U.S. goods, leading to significant declines in global stock markets. The S&P 500 fell nearly 5%, and the Nasdaq dropped 6%, marking their worst performances since the 2020 pandemic.
-
Pentagon Inspector General to Investigate Defense Secretary's Use of Signal App: The acting inspector general of the Pentagon has launched an investigation into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th’s use of a Signal group chat to discuss U.S. war plans in Yemen, which inadvertently included the editor of The Atlantic.
-
Education Department Warns Public Schools to End DEI Programs or Lose Funding: The U.S. Department of Education has issued warnings to public schools to discontinue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ion (DEI) programs or face potential loss of federal funding.

Business and Finance
-
Edward Jones Faces Scrutiny Over DEI Initiatives: Financial services firm Edward Jones continues to aggressively pursue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ion initiatives despite a national shift away from such practices, leading to internal criticism and a class-action lawsuit alleging discriminatory practices.
